oracle安装操做及遇到的错误

1、准备工做数据库

服务器环境:windows

服务器端:VMWARE下的win7 64位系统安全

客户端:宿主机 WIN7 64位系统服务器

软件环境:网络

win64_Oracle_11gR2 PLSQL Developer 11.0.3.1700 oracle

百度云盘免费下载地址:http://pan.baidu.com/s/1kTHzodLapp

2、win64_Oracle_11gR2安装ssh

  一、解压以上下载的Oracle安装文件工具

 

  二、将win64_11gR2_database_2of2\database\stage\Components文件夹下的全部文件拷到win64_11gR2_database_1of2\database\stage\Components目录下spa

不然在Oracle11g安装过程当中会出现如下错误:未找到文件 E:\app\xxj\product\11.2.0\dbhome_1\owb\external\oc4j_applications\applications\WFMLRSVCApp.ear,其实oracle安装软件的第二部分就是用来放到第一部分中使用的。

  三、在win64_11gR2_database_1of2\database目录下点击setup.exe安装程序,启动Oracle的安装

  四、Oracle启动安装弹出界面中,去掉全部勾选

  五、取消安全更新,在弹出的警告窗口点击“肯定”按钮

  六、肯定安装选项为建立和配置数据库

  七、在系统类中选择安装为桌面类,若是你这个机器只用于安装oracle数据库,不会运行其余应用,那么你能够选择“服务器类”

  八、进入典型安装选项,选择本身安装数据库的目录、数据库版本、字符集、实例名称和系统用户的密码

  九、系统进行先决条件检查

  注意:若是出现:Environment variable: "PATH" - This test checks whether the length of the environment variable "PATH - This test checks whether the length of the environment variable "PATH" does not exceed the recommended length Environment variable: "PATH".这个错误,那就说明你的Path环境变量长度太长,你能够编辑环境变量,将不须要的环境变量先删除,可是千万不要将windows系统自带的那些环境变量删除。

windows下的PATH值在 “个人电脑”右键->“属性” -> "高级系统设置" -> "环境变量“,编辑其中的Path环境变量

  十、先决条件检查经过就会出现一个安装配置的概要文件,你能够详细检查一下本身的配置,还能够保存这个配置文件

  十一、若是没什么问题就点击”完成“按钮,进行Oracle的安装和实例拷贝

  十二、安装完成后就会提示安装成功,并会显示日志文件所在目录,此时能够进行口令管理为不一样的用户设置口令,如何你不设置,那么默认系统用户名为:system

  1三、点击”肯定“按钮,提示安装成功

3、PLSQL Developer安装

  这个简单,只须要下一步基本就能够了

4、oracleClient配置

  一、下载Oracle绿色客户端

  二、解压:例如:d:/instantclient_11_2

  三、在d:/instantclient_11_2目录下新建network,在network目录下新建admin目录,在admin目录下新建tnsnames.ora,而后编辑内容以下:

  

remoteoracle=
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.0.58)(PORT = 1521))
)
(CONNECT_DATA =
(SERVICE_NAME = orcl)
)
)

  四、添加一个环境变量,名为TNS_ADMIN,值为tnsnames.ora文件所在路径。好比个人本机为:D:/instantclient_11_2/network/admin

  五、设置ORACLE的语言,添加环境变量NLS_LANG ,值为SIMPLIFIED CHINESE_CHINA.ZHS16GBK  

  若是不清楚远程数据库的ORACLE 语言,能够ssh或者telnet到远程机器,在命令界面输入,用命令行链接到数据库。

  select * from nls_instance_parameters;

  查看NLS_LANGUAGE 的值

  NLS_LANGUAGE

  NLS_TERRITORY

  六、配置ORACLE_HOME=D:/instantclient_11_2

  七、打开PL/SQL 工具-->首选项-->链接

  Oracle主目录

  D:/instantclient_11_2

  OCI库

  D:/instantclient_11_2/oci.dll

  八、重起PL/SQL Developer,主机名就会出如今PL/SQL Developer的列表里,输入用户名密码,就能够登陆远程oracle 11g数据库了。

5、oracle安装在VMWARE下的win7系统下时,会提示“ORA-12541:TNS:无监听程序”

  一、虚拟机网络选择桥接,并在虚拟机内网络链接IPV4设置静态IP
  IP地址:192.168.1.111 (111可修改为本身的 1-255)
  子网掩码:255.255.255.0
  默认风头:192.168.1.1
  首选DNS服务器:192.168.1.1
  修改完记得主win7上 ping 192.168.1.111 ping得通再继续日后.

  二、修改..\app\admin\product\11.2.0\dbhome_1\NETWORK\ADMIN\listener.ora
  SID_NAME = CLRExtProc 改成 SID_NAME = orcl orcl是实例名
  HOST = localhost 改成 HOST = 192.168.1.111

  三、修改..\app\admin\product\11.2.0\dbhome_1\NETWORK\ADMIN\tnsnames.ora
  两处 HOST = localhost 改成 HOST = 192.168.1.111
  SID = CLRExtProc 改成 SID = orcl

  四、重启oracle

  五、虚拟机修改成桥接以后须要重启虚拟机

  最后应该就能够链接了

相关文章
相关标签/搜索